Name Phosphopantothenoylcysteine decarboxylase
Synonyms
  1. CoaC
  2. PPC-DC
Gene Name PPCDC
Protein Type Unknown
Biological Properties
General Function Involved in catalytic activity
Specific Function Necessary for the biosynthesis of coenzyme A. Catalyzes the decarboxylation of 4-phosphopantothenoylcysteine to form 4'-phosphopantotheine.
Pathways
  • coenzyme A biosynthesis
  • Pantothenate and CoA biosynthesis
  • Pantothenate and CoA Biosynthesis
Reactions
N-((R)-4'-phosphopantothenoyl)-L-cysteine → Pantetheine 4'-phosphate + CO(2) details
4'-Phosphopantothenoylcysteine → Pantetheine 4'-phosphate + Carbon dioxide details
